57424722cb2ade54ad905af0b61925e07d8f6bd3314932ca03f2b51e9320e8fa

1587494 (10544 blocks ago)

⏴ Block 1587493 (f285a676...a0e) | Block 1587495 ⏵ | Latest block ⏭

Metadata

5/18/24, 12:30 PM UTC (14d 15:29:40 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details